## Building Access — Spares Room (Hullbrook Annex)

Contractors: the spare hardware room is down the east corridor on the ground floor, third door on the left. Sign in at the front desk first and grab a visitor lanyard. Anything you take out, jot it in the blue logbook — yes, even the little stuff. The door self-locks, so don't wedge it. To get in, punch in the code below.

staff pass of hagug-taguf = bdg-HJ-9

## Prefetcher Capacity (Tilegrange)

The tile prefetcher speculatively fetches adjacent map tiles based on pan velocity. Each prefetch slot holds one decoded tile (~1.2 MB), so slot count directly drives node memory. At current traffic we run comfortably below 60% of budget; holiday peaks approach 85%. Scale slot counts with node RAM, never past the hard ceiling. Current limits and watermarks are set as follows.

tuning table, hahag-kagup:
QUOTAS = {
    "briix": 567,
    "tamael": 441,
    "gordor": 613,
}

Ticket: Missed pick-up — replacement server for Delling branch office. The unit (a Norvex R2 chassis, boxed and strapped) was staged at Dock 5 by 14:00, but the Pellway Freight driver never arrived; their dispatcher cites a routing error. Re-pick is confirmed for tomorrow, 09:30. Please keep the crate in the secure cage overnight, tamper seals intact, and log any movement in the shift book. Verify the driver's run sheet matches reference on arrival. When the courier presents, apply the confidential hand-over instruction that follows below.

drop instructions, hahip-badug: the quenox ralath courier leaves the kaseth fraiel rusiel tameth belys istdor ralion giliel ledger at gate 7830 under passcode 165413

Handover: Tilebank cache layer

Tilebank sits between the renderer and object storage. Hot tiles stay in memory, warm tiles on local disk, everything else is re-rendered on miss. Eviction is LRU per zoom level. Invalidation fans out via the bus; expect up to a minute of staleness. Current production configuration follows.

config for tagaf-bawif:
[norok]
host = norok.ordinworks.local
user = norok_svc
database = norok_prod